The Réseau Express Régional, commonly known as the RER, is a hybrid rapid transit system serving Paris and its surrounding suburbs.

Paris RER.svg
Paris RER.svg
It functions as both an underground city rail and a suburban commuter network. This dual nature allows it to connect distant residential areas directly to the city center. The RER operates similarly to the S-Bahn in Germany or the Elizabeth Line in London. It is a vital part of the transport services managed by Île-de-France Mobilités. By bridging the gap between local metro services and long-distance rail, it facilitates massive daily movement across the region.

To function effectively, the RER relies on a process called interconnection. This allows two different operators, the RATP Group and the SNCF Voyageurs, to share the same track infrastructure. Because these operators use different electrical systems, the trains must be highly specialized. RATP uses 1.5 kV direct current, while SNCF uses 25 kV alternating current. To handle this, the network utilizes specific rolling stock, such as the MI 2N series, which can operate under both types of power.

This technical capability ensures that trains can move seamlessly between different parts of the network without stopping.

The RER network is organized into five distinct lines identified by letters: A, B, C, D, and E. Using letters helps passengers avoid confusion with the numbered lines of the Paris Métro. Line A and Line B are operated by both RATP and SNCF. Lines C, D, and E are operated by SNCF. The network is structured in a radial arrangement, meaning lines spread out from the center like the spokes of a wheel. While many lines run through deep tunnels in the city center, they eventually transition to suburban tracks. This allows the system to maintain high speeds and cover much greater distances than the local Métro.

The history of the RER began with the Ruhlmann–Langewin plan in 1936, which proposed an "express metro." This concept was revived in the 1950s, and construction officially started in the early 1960s. The network's modern shape was defined by the 1965 master plan for urban development. This plan envisioned an H-shaped network with two north-south routes. The first phase of construction was a massive civil engineering project overseen by Siavash Teimouri. On 8 December 1977, the RER was formally inaugurated in a ceremony attended by President Valéry Giscard d'Estaing.

Building the RER required significant financial and physical investment. In 1973 alone, the project budget included 2 billion FRF, which is roughly 1.37 billion euros in 2005 terms. To help pay for this, France introduced the "versement transport" in July 1971. This is a local tax levied on businesses to fund transport projects. The physical scale of the project is also notable. The RER tunnels have unusually large cross-sections to accommodate overhead catenary power supplies. Some double-track tunnels reach a cross-sectional area of up to 100 square meters, which is larger than many comparable underground networks.

The scale of the RER is immense. As of 2025, the network includes 257 stations, with 33 located within the city of Paris. The system operates over hundreds of miles of track, much of it underground. The impact on commuters is clear through the passenger numbers. In 2006, the central sections of Lines A and B carried 452 million people. During that same year, total traffic on all Paris area commuter lines operated by SNCF reached 657 million.

The network is also expanding, with Line E scheduled for westward extensions toward La Défense and Mantes-la-Jolie between 2024 and 2026.

The success of the RER has made it a global model for public transport. Its ability to integrate different rail types into one seamless system is highly regarded. Because of this performance, the RER's design is used as a reference for improving transit in other cities. The influence of the system is even reaching other parts of France. In November 2022, President Emmanuel Macron announced plans to create additional RER-style systems. These new networks are intended to serve the ten largest French metropolises by the year 2040. This shows how the RER concept has grown from a local Paris project into a national standard for urban mobility.
